-
1 votesanswersviews
CasperJS和mediawiki自动导出xml
我正在尝试使用casperjs自动导出媒体wiki xml,因为我们无法通过托管它的机器进行访问 . 问题是下载xml作为post请求,响应是xml . 目前我有以下(另一张票有堆栈溢出带来这个代码) casper.then(function(){ var theFormRequest = this.page.evaluate(function() { var r... -
1 votesanswersviews
单击casperJS时,不会触发Kendo网格更改事件
我有一个模糊的问题,我发现很难跟踪剑道网格 . 通过浏览器,我可以单击一行,并通过更改事件触发选择它 . 但是,如果我使用casperJS单击 tr 或 td 元素: casper.thenClick('#id-of-the-grid tr:nth-child(2)', function () { this.capture('gridSelect.png'); }); 拍摄的照片上没有突... -
344 votesanswersviews
无头浏览器和抓取 - 解决方案[关闭]
我正在尝试为浏览器自动测试套件和能够抓取的无头浏览器平台列出可能的解决方案列表 . BROWSER TESTING / SCRAPING: Selenium - polyglot 浏览器自动化的旗舰,Python,Ruby,JavaScript,C#,Haskell等的绑定,用于Firefox的IDE(作为扩展),用于更快的测试部署 . 可以充当服务器并具有大量功能 . JAVASCR... -
6 votesanswersviews
带有下载功能的无头浏览器测试?
我一直在寻找在osx中进行无头测试的解决方案 . 但我需要能够保存服务器返回的文件 . 我测试了selenium,phantomjs,casperjs,并研究了我能在网上找到的任何东西 . 他们都不支持下载 . 我错过了什么吗?有没有支持下载的无头浏览器/测试框架? -
4 votesanswersviews
CasperJS可以在headfull浏览器(chrome,firefox等)上运行而不仅仅是PhantomJS吗?
我有一个相当广泛的CasperJS验收测试套件 . 到目前为止,我们并不关心跨浏览器/操作系统/移动设备的支持,因此CasperJS / PhantomJS非常有意义,并且它工作得很漂亮 . 但现在,我们确实关心,我需要涵盖5个最流行的浏览器及其各自的操作系统甚至移动设备(browserstack是我的救星) . 所以我正在考虑两种选择: a)找到一种方法以某种方式修改/运行现有的CasperJS...